Output 2e1fc7bd926501199091abfece3b0f1fa7c0c4abec8564b0f858cc76e3871bf6:1

value
539521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e5514ddc822f15c06bae8ee4e214f8904b14e8 OP_EQUAL
address
3AhvrcGeiDvstCbBKu2eQzKsWrUqTYhQKr
transaction
2e1fc7bd926501199091abfece3b0f1fa7c0c4abec8564b0f858cc76e3871bf6
confirmations
345472
spent
true